人工知能
Online ISSN : 2435-8614
Print ISSN : 2188-2266
人工知能学会誌(1986~2013, Print ISSN:0912-8085)
対象世界モデルを利用したプログラム理解の枠組
太田 智也伊藤 良二伊東 幸宏
著者情報
解説誌・一般情報誌 フリー

1998 年 13 巻 1 号 p. 112-122

詳細
抄録

In this paper we propose a framework of program comprehension based on a domain world model. Many researchers have developed plan recognition methods or/and some structural graphs and have tried to construct frameworks of program comprehension mainly based on pattern matching to abstract templates. Certainly, those methods are effective to identify which role block each instruction belongs to or to clarify its structural position in the flow or hierarchy of the program. But we think that we can capture rather surface meaning of the program by those approarches. Program is a description of operations to solve problems in some domain worlds. Therefbre, it is important to analyze what effect each instruction have on the domain world operated by the program. From this standpoint, we think that program comprehension system should have some domain world model and the ability to simulate the behavior of the world on the model and to interpret the meaning of instruction based on the result of the simulation. In this paper, we propose such a new, simulation-based framework of program comprehension.

著者関連情報
© 1998 人工知能学会
前の記事 次の記事
feedback
Top